Understanding Wheelchair Price in Hong Kong
The wheelchair price varies greatly, depending on functionality and supplier. In Hong Kong, prices can range from HK$1000 to over HK$25,000.

Key Price Factors:
• Type: Manual wheelchairs are budget-friendly, while power wheelchairs cost more.
• Material: Steel is heavier but cheaper, while aluminum is lightweight and more expensive.
• Brand: Premium brands like Miki wheelchair often come with a higher price tag but offer long-term value.
• Features: Extras like reclining backs, leg support, or smart controls can raise the cost.
